The Photographic Literature & Photographs auction contained many rare works by noted artists, as well as ephemeral items, such as a complete 50 issue run of the celebrated publication Visionaire, 1991-2007, which sold for $24,000 (see top illustration).
Other highlights included Vernacular, a picture archive containing more than 20,000 abstract and architectural photographs, 1950s-1970s, $24,000 (second illustration); Mr. and Mrs. Woodman by Man Ray, with 27 original photographs, one of 50 numbered copies, signed, The Netherlands, 1970, $16,800 (third illustration); Paris, 80 Photographies de Moï Ver by Moï Ver, first edition, one of 100 numbered copies, Paris, 1931, $15,600 (fourth illustration); and Numbers 1, 2 and 3 of Provoke, Tokyo, 1968-69, $12,000 (last illustration).
